What Happens Behind the Scenes

What Happens Behind the Scenes

When you link a bank, Bank Summary connects using secure, bank-approved connections (APIs). Your money isn’t touched. We only read your balance and transactions so you can see exactly what’s there.

Your transactions and account data stay safe. Bank Summary only reads what’s needed to show your balances and spending clearly. Nothing is stored or shared. Your money and financial records always stay private.

Bank Summary keeps your account info updated automatically. You don't need to log in to each bank or even open Bank Summary every time. Your transactions stay updated and sorted into clear categories, ready whenever you check.

Q1: What is Bank Summary and how does it work?
Bank Summary is not a traditional banking app but a smart financial dashboard that connects all your existing bank accounts in one place. It works by pulling data from your linked accounts and presenting it in a clean, unified view, so you can see your complete financial picture without switching between multiple apps or second-guessing your finances.
Q2: How does Bank Summary keep my accounts updated?
Once your accounts are connected, Bank Summary automatically syncs your data throughout the day. This means you don’t need to log into individual bank apps or manually refresh anything, as your transactions are continuously updated and categorized, making the latest information available whenever you need it.
